Argentina, Brazil to play twice later this year


All RSS Feeds
Sportsbooks.com - Online Sportsbook, Casino & Racebook
Sao Paulo, Brazil (Sportsbooks) - Argentina and Brazil have scheduled two friendlies for later this year, one in Qatar and the other in Argentina.

The first match is Nov. 17 in Qatar, and the second game is Dec. 19 at Estadio Ciudad de La Plata in La Plata, Argentina.

Brazil, which hosts the 2014 World Cup, is ranked third in the world by FIFA. Argentina is ranked fifth.
